Assembling Bloat Control Strategies in Genetic Programming for Image Noise Reduction

被引:0
|
作者
Ono, Keiko [1 ]
Hanada, Yoshiko [2 ]
机构
[1] Ryukoku Univ, Dept Elect & Informat, Kyoto, Kyoto, Japan
[2] Kansai Univ, Fac Engn Sci, Suita, Osaka, Japan
来源
2014 14TH INTERNATIONAL CONFERENCE ON INTELLIGENT SYSTEMS DESIGN AND APPLICATIONS (ISDA 2014) | 2014年
关键词
genetic programming; bloat; frequent trees; texture images; stack filter; CROSSOVER;
D O I
暂无
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
We address the problem of controlling bloat in genetic programming(GP) for image noise reduction. One of the most basic nonlinear filters for image noise reduction is the stack filter, and GP is suitable for estimating the min-max function used for a stack filter. However, bloat often occurs when the min-max function is estimated with GP. In order to enhance image noise reduction with GP, we extend the size-fair model GP, and propose a novel bloat control method based on tree size and frequent trees for image noise reduction, where the frequent trees are the relatively small subtrees appearing frequently among the population. By using texture images with impulse noise, we demonstrate that the size-fair model can achieve bloat control, and performance improvement can be achieved through bloat control based on tree size and frequent trees. Further, we demonstrate that the proposed method outperforms a typical image noise reduction method.
引用
收藏
页数:6
相关论文
共 50 条
  • [31] Differential Evolution of Constants in Genetic Programming Improves Efficacy and Bloat
    Mukherjee, Shreya
    Eppstein, Margaret J.
    PROCEEDINGS OF THE FOURTEENTH INTERNATIONAL CONFERENCE ON GENETIC AND EVOLUTIONARY COMPUTATION COMPANION (GECCO'12), 2012, : 625 - 626
  • [32] Avoiding the bloat with Stochastic grammar-based genetic programming
    Ratle, A
    Sebag, M
    ARTFICIAL EVOLUTION, 2002, 2310 : 255 - 266
  • [33] Genetic programming with one-point crossover and subtree mutation for effective problem solving and bloat control
    Leonardo Trujillo
    Soft Computing, 2011, 15 : 1551 - 1567
  • [34] Genetic programming with one-point crossover and subtree mutation for effective problem solving and bloat control
    Trujillo, Leonardo
    SOFT COMPUTING, 2011, 15 (08) : 1551 - 1567
  • [35] Noise reduction control strategies for switched reluctance drives
    Kasper, Knut A.
    Fiedler, Jens O.
    Schmitz, Daniel
    De Doncker, Rik W.
    2006 IEEE VEHICLE POWER AND PROPULSION CONFERENCE, 2006, : 22 - +
  • [36] Bloat free Genetic Programming: application to human oral bioavailability prediction
    Silva, Sara
    Vanneschi, Leonardo
    INTERNATIONAL JOURNAL OF DATA MINING AND BIOINFORMATICS, 2012, 6 (06) : 585 - 601
  • [37] Image fusion approach with noise reduction using Genetic Algorithm
    Taher, Gehad Mohamed
    Wahed, Mohamed Elsayed
    El Taweal, Ghada
    Fouad, Ahmed
    INTERNATIONAL JOURNAL OF ADVANCED COMPUTER SCIENCE AND APPLICATIONS, 2013, 4 (11) : 10 - 16
  • [38] Noise reduction method for image processing using genetic algorithm
    Yoshioka, M
    Omatu, S
    SMC '97 CONFERENCE PROCEEDINGS - 1997 IEEE INTERNATIONAL CONFERENCE ON SYSTEMS, MAN, AND CYBERNETICS, VOLS 1-5: CONFERENCE THEME: COMPUTATIONAL CYBERNETICS AND SIMULATION, 1997, : 2650 - 2655
  • [39] EVOLUTION OF AN EFFECTIVE BRAIN-COMPUTER INTERFACE MOUSE VIA GENETIC PROGRAMMING WITH ADAPTIVE TARPEIAN BLOAT CONTROL
    Poli, Riccardo
    Salvaris, Mathew
    Cinel, Caterina
    GENETIC PROGRAMMING THEORY AND PRACTICE IX, 2011, : 77 - 95
  • [40] Semantics Based Substituting Technique for Reducing Code Bloat in Genetic Programming
    Thi Huong Chu
    Quang Uy Nguyen
    Van Loi Cao
    PROCEEDINGS OF THE NINTH INTERNATIONAL SYMPOSIUM ON INFORMATION AND COMMUNICATION TECHNOLOGY (SOICT 2018), 2018, : 77 - 83